Harvey township is located in Smith County, Kansas. Harvey township has a 2026 population of 74. Harvey township is currently declining at a rate of 0% annually and its population has decreased by -2.63%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 76 in 2020.
The median household income in Harvey township is $63,750 with a poverty rate of 0.76%. The median age in Harvey township is 32.5 years: 32.3 years for males, and 32.7 years for females. For every 100 females there are 151.9 males.
